How To Catch Fish In Spiritfarer

Published Date :

Fishing in Spiritfarer is not only a great way to kill some time but also gives you an opportunity to prepare some delicious seafood for passengers on your ship. Fishing will also help you complete some quests such as a nice catch and master chef. There are a total of 33 different species of fish that you can catch in the game. Some fish are easy to catch, but some of the rare ones are very difficult to spot and then hold on to catch. But that’s what we are here for, to make things simple and easy for you. Spiritfarer Fishing Guide: How To Catch Fish

The first thing you will obviously need to do is to get into the fishing mode. All you need to do is get to the fishing chair and interact with it to start the fishing mode. Then you will throw the bob into the water. When the bob starts moving in the water, press and hold X on Xbox One, Square on PS4, Y on Nintendo Switch, and E on the keyboard to start reeling in the fish. As you start reeling in, the color of your rod will start turning from yellow to golden. That’s how you catch a normal fish in Spiritfarer. But this won’t work for some rare and powerful fishes such as Tuna and Haddock.

To catch rare fishes such as Haddock or Tuna in Spiritfarer, you will have to keep watching the color of your rod. Unlike while catching easy fishes, the color of the rod will start turning to orange and then to red. Once the color is completely red, the string will break down and you won’t be able to catch the fish. To catch such fishes, instead of holding on to reel in button, you will have to start tapping it at regular interval of times as soon as the rod’s color turns orange. When the color is back to normal that is yellow, you can again start holding the reel in button. Repeat this until you get your reward, the fish.

To summarize it up, you will have to keep a lookout for your fishing rod’s color to catch fish in Spiritfarer. With this trick, you can catch all the fishes including Tuna and Jellyfish to find all the recipes in Spiritfarer.
